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
253 52950406 97320733 11453 9277
595 66530456295 23
595 66530456295 23
169 4269514503 6233168937
All about undefined
Interested in learning more?
595 66530456295 23
169 4269514503 6233168937
See more
9041 2396060141 6281
3250 456082 14 16 39
See more
5325513110 4766746929
0166 284166388 356 931372 30958352275
See more